One more gold medal for Vietnam at SEA Open Water Swimming Championships 2025
VOV.VN -Nguyen Ngoc Tuyet Han brought home a gold medal in the women’s 5km of the 16–17 age group at the South East Asian Open Water Swimming Championships 2025 held in Thailand on September 13.

She was the only Vietnamese athlete competing in this age group, facing four swimmers from the host Thailand and two from Singapore. Han finished first, followed by Ga Un Muse Goh of Singapore in second place, and Kullanit Teeka in third.
Also on September 13, Nguyen Vinh Thai Bao won a silver medal in the men’s 5km of the 14–15 age group, his first appearance at a Southeast Asian tournament. The gold medal in this category went to Sorawit of Thailand.
The championship, held from September 12–14, features multiple events, including the 5km and 10km races for both men and women, as well as a 4x1500m mixed relay. So far, the Vietnamese team has claimed three gold and one bronze medal this year.
